Located beneath the cheekbones, the buccal fat pad is a naturally occurring component of facial anatomy. Its volume can significantly influence the overall shape of the face. These fat pads act as a cushion, aiding in facial movements and expressions, but excess volume in this area can create the impression of a rounder face. While prominent buccal fat can serve as a natural buffer during trauma, it may also lead individuals to seek surgical options when desiring more prominent facial contours.
Interestingly, buccal fat pads vary in size among individuals. Genetics plays a formative role in the amounts one might possess; some may appear fuller-faced due to hereditary factors while others might have slimmer features. The removal of these pads can lead to a significant shift in how one’s face is perceived, from round and full to elongated and sculpted. 볼살 제거 is typically performed under local anesthesia, ensuring that the patient remains comfortable and awake during the procedure while minimizing discomfort. The procedure involves a small incision inside the mouth, specifically in the cheek area between the gums and the cheeks, eliminating visible scars. The surgeon then carefully extracts the buccal fat pad, taking care to remove an appropriate amount for simpatico, natural-looking results. The delicate balance is crucial so that there remains sufficient facial volume to avoid hollowness or an unnatural appearance post-surgery.
Once completed, the incision is closed with absorbable sutures, negating the need for postoperative visits for suture removal. This contributes to an overall positive patient experience as it simplifies the recovery process. Patients usually spend about an hour at the clinic, the procedure itself only taking approximately 30 minutes or so, making it a popular choice for individuals seeking to maximize facial definition while minimizing the time commitment of the surgery.
Ideal candidates for buccal fat removal are generally healthy individuals with fuller cheeks who wish to achieve a slimmer facial appearance. However, it is essential to note that this procedure is not appropriate for everyone. People with naturally thin faces may not benefit from the procedure as it could lead to gaunter features over time. Additionally, candidates should not have underlying medical conditions that might complicate the surgery or hinder healing processes, such as diabetes, autoimmune disorders, or those who smoke heavily.

The primary benefit of 볼살 제거 is the refined facial contour it offers. Patients can typically see a noticeable difference in their facial profile, leading to enhanced confidence. Those who have struggled with perceived facial fullness often find that the results lead to an improved self-image, positively influencing various facets of life, from social to professional interactions.
Some other advantages include minimal recovery time and the absence of visible scarring, which appeals to many individuals seeking cosmetic enhancements. Due to the localized nature of the procedure, most patients experience minimal pain and can manage discomfort with standard over-the-counter pain relievers. Furthermore, as a relatively quick outpatient procedure, it fits well into busy lifestyles, allowing individuals to return to their routines promptly.
However, as with any surgical intervention, there are potential risks and limitations, including infection, bleeding, or asymmetry. There may also be postoperative swelling, which can temporarily cloud the final results, leading some to feel uncertain about their decision. Furthermore, the permanence of the procedure is a double-edged sword; while many appreciate having long-lasting results, those who change their minds may find themselves with fewer options for correction. 1. How long do the results last?
Once the buccal fat is removed, the results are typically permanent. However, natural aging may affect the facial structure over time. Thus, while one may enjoy a defined facial contour for many years, the inevitable effects of aging, such as skin laxity, may alter the appearance of the face.
2. Are there any non-surgical alternatives?
While some non-surgical treatments such as facial exercises, dermal fillers, or botulinum toxin injections may slim the face, they don't provide as significant or targeted results as surgical options. Treatments like fillers can enhance cheekbones or mold the contours of the face but often require continuous upkeep and additional costs over time. Furthermore, the results may be less predictable, leading to dissatisfaction for some patients who may seek more substantial changes.
3. Is 볼살 제거 safe?
The procedure is generally considered safe when performed by a skilled, experienced surgeon but carries standard surgical risks. As with any surgical intervention, complications can arise, including infection, hematoma formation, or adverse reactions to anesthesia. Choosing a board-certified plastic surgeon with a focus on facial aesthetics can mitigate these risks significantly.
4. How soon can I return to my daily activities?
Most patients can resume non-strenuous activities after a few days, but it is recommended to avoid rigorous exercise for a few weeks. During recovery, patients may experience some swelling and discomfort, which typically subsides after a few days. Following guidelines provided by the surgeon can help ensure a smooth recovery.
